Founded in 1992, Barchester started with just one care home.
Today, we’re proud to have over 240 care homes and six independent hospitals across England, Scotland and Wales that continually meet and exceed all relevant regulatory compliance standards.
We deliver exceptional levels of care to over 11,000 residents and patients and we employ over 17,000 dedicated people across the entire organisation. We have continued to remain at the forefront of the UK’s private healthcare sector by providing award-winning care and investing in our employees through training, continuous development and sector-leading rewards packages.
We are also proud to be an Above National Living Wage Employer. With an extensive new build growth plan in place, we’re on track to opening 10 new care homes each year, for the next five years.
